Here is the corrected version: This is a handle from an old Bauhaus kitchen. I redesigned it to fit the standard hole size (M4 screws) and distance (128mm) of an IKEA kitchen. I printed them in Bambu Lab PLA, standing upright with a 0.4mm nozzle. No supports required. You can duplicate the handle as needed and print them all at once on a single build plate. I needed 9, and the print took 10 hours. The holes are designed to accommodate an M4 heated insert. You will need: • 2x M4 heated inserts• 2x M4 screws• 2x washers Tip for installation: Press the heated insert in with a soldering iron about 90%, then quickly flip the handle over and press the remaining 10% of the insert in on a flat surface, like a table. This way, the insert will always sit flush and even with the surface.
